Suitable Age and Accessibility Restrictions
The cruise’s age and accessibility restrictions ensure the safety and comfort of all participants. Children under 6 years, pregnant women, and those with mobility impairments aren’t permitted on the yacht cruise.
Plus, children under 16 must be accompanied by an adult. This policy helps maintain a safe and enjoyable experience for everyone on board.

Manly Yacht Club Meeting Point
The Sydney Harbour Yacht Cruise departs from the Ground Floor of the Manly Yacht Club, located at East Esplanade, Manly NSW 2095, Australia.
